Definitions:

Carriers

Individuals who have one copy of a mutated gene that can lead to certain genetic conditions but do not show symptoms themselves.

Tay-Sachs Disease

Tay-Sachs Disease is a fatal genetic disorder, typically identified in infants, that results in the destruction of nerve cells in the brain and spinal cord.

Sickle-Cell Anemia

A hereditary blood disorder characterized by red blood cells that assume an abnormal, rigid, sickle shape, leading to various health complications.

Recessive Gene

A gene that expresses its phenotype only when its allele is identical and inherited from both parents, as opposed to a dominant gene that can express itself even when only one copy is present.
